The Australian Open is held annually in the last two weeks of January. Date and frequency starts in mid-January and concludes in late January. SPORT INVOLVED: The Australian Open is a tennis tournament. It is one of the four Grand Slam tournaments, along with Roland Garros (French Open), Wimbledon, and the US Open. The tournament includes men's and women's singles, doubles, and mixed doubles competitions.
